Now is All There Is and, therefore, Is All You Have to Handle

That's a profound perspective! It emphasizes the importance of being present and fully engaged in the current moment. By focusing on the present, you can better handle whatever challenges or opportunities come your way. Here are a few steps to help you navigate the present:

Cultivate awareness of the present moment by practicing mindfulness. It involves paying attention to your thoughts, feelings, and sensations without judgment. This can help you stay grounded and make more conscious choices.


Assess what needs to be addressed in the present moment. Determine what is most important and focus your attention and energy on those tasks or situations. This way, you can avoid feeling overwhelmed and take things one step at a time.


Self-care is crucial when handling the present. Make sure you're taking breaks, getting enough rest, eating well, and engaging in activities that bring you joy and relaxation. Nurturing your well-being will give you the strength and resilience to handle whatever comes your way.


Don't hesitate to reach out for help or guidance when needed. Trusted friends, family, or professionals can provide valuable perspective, advice, and assistance during challenging or uncertain times.


Remember, the present is all we have control over, so make the most of each moment and approach it with curiosity, resilience, and a positive attitude.
